The Thrill of Teen Patti: A Guide to India's Favorite Card Game
Teen Patti, often called the Indian version of poker, is more than just a game of cards; it is a vibrant social tradition woven into the fabric of gatherings and festivals. Its simplicity, combined with deep strategic potential, makes it a beloved pastime for millions.
The game typically uses a standard 52-card deck and is best enjoyed with three to six players. Each player receives three cards face down. The core objective is to have the best three-card hand compared to others. The rankings, from highest to lowest, follow a hierarchy like Trail (three of a kind), Pure Sequence (straight flush), Sequence (straight), Color (flush), and Pair. The game progresses with players betting on the strength of their hidden hand, deciding to play blind (without seeing cards) or seen, adding layers of psychology and bluffing.
What truly sets Teen Patti apart is its social atmosphere. It is a game of laughter, friendly rivalry, and sharp observation. Reading opponents' confidence and betting patterns becomes as crucial as the cards themselves. The thrill of a well-executed bluff or the surprise of a winning hand with seemingly low cards creates unforgettable moments.
For those new to Teen Patti, starting with low-stakes friendly games is the perfect way to learn. Focus on understanding the hand rankings first. Observe how experienced players manage their bets and reactions. Remember, the game is about enjoyment and camaraderie.
Whether played during Diwali celebrations, at a family function, or a casual evening with friends, Teen Patti offers a unique blend of chance, skill, and social connection. It’s a testament to the joy of simple games that bring people together, creating stories and memories around the table.
